Web9 Employee and caretaker arrangements. (1) An agreement or arrangement under which a person is given the right to occupy premises for the purpose of a residence in return for, or as part of remuneration for, carrying out work in connection with the premises or the person's employment is taken to be a residential tenancy agreement.
